> 文章列表 > CloudCompare 二次开发(6)——插件中拖拽添加Qt窗口(区域生长算法为例)

CloudCompare 二次开发(6)——插件中拖拽添加Qt窗口(区域生长算法为例)

CloudCompare 二次开发(6)——插件中拖拽添加Qt窗口(区域生长算法为例)

目录

  • 一、概述
  • 二、插件制作
  • 三、Cmake编译
  • 四、插件代码
  • 五、结果展示

一、概述

  手动拖拽的方式搭建Qt对话框界面的制作流程,以PCL中的点云区域生长算法为例进行制作。

二、插件制作

1、将....\\plugins\\example路径下的ExamplePlugin复制一份并修改名字为CCPointCloudProcess
在这里插入图片描述

2、创建窗口UI文件
使用任意Qt工程新建对话框窗口即可,名称尽量设置与插件名相同,方便代码规范的统一。

在这里插入图片描述
在这里插入图片描述

创建完毕之后,在CCPointCloudProcess文件夹中新建ui文件夹,将.ui